    Subject[PATCH V2 4/4] cpufreq: Move traces and update to policy->cur to cpufreq core
    Date
    The cpufreq core handles the updates to policy->cur and recording of
    cpufreq trace events for all the governors except schedutil's fast
    switch case.

    Move that as well to cpufreq core for consistency and readability.

    Signed-off-by: Viresh Kumar <viresh.kumar@linaro.org>
    ---
    drivers/cpufreq/cpufreq.c | 14 ++++++++++++--
    kernel/sched/cpufreq_schedutil.c | 12 +-----------
    2 files changed, 13 insertions(+), 13 deletions(-)

    diff --git a/drivers/cpufreq/cpufreq.c b/drivers/cpufreq/cpufreq.c
    index d5fe64e96be9..bc930f6ecff6 100644
    --- a/drivers/cpufreq/cpufreq.c
    +++ b/drivers/cpufreq/cpufreq.c
    @@ -2056,11 +2056,21 @@ EXPORT_SYMBOL(cpufreq_unregister_notifier);
    unsigned int cpufreq_driver_fast_switch(struct cpufreq_policy *policy,
    unsigned int target_freq)
    {
    + int cpu;
    +
    target_freq = clamp_val(target_freq, policy->min, policy->max);
    target_freq = cpufreq_driver->fast_switch(policy, target_freq);

    - if (target_freq)
    - cpufreq_stats_record_transition(policy, target_freq);
    + if (!target_freq)
    + return 0;
    +
    + policy->cur = target_freq;
    + cpufreq_stats_record_transition(policy, target_freq);
    +
    + if (trace_cpu_frequency_enabled()) {
    + for_each_cpu(cpu, policy->cpus)
    + trace_cpu_frequency(target_freq, cpu);
    + }

    return target_freq;
    }
    diff --git a/kernel/sched/cpufreq_schedutil.c b/kernel/sched/cpufreq_schedutil.c
    index e39008242cf4..28f6d1ad608b 100644
    --- a/kernel/sched/cpufreq_schedutil.c
    +++ b/kernel/sched/cpufreq_schedutil.c
    @@ -115,21 +115,11 @@ static void sugov_fast_switch(struct sugov_policy *sg_policy, u64 time,
    unsigned int next_freq)
    {
    struct cpufreq_policy *policy = sg_policy->policy;
    - int cpu;

    if (!sugov_update_next_freq(sg_policy, time, next_freq))
    return;

    - next_freq = cpufreq_driver_fast_switch(policy, next_freq);
    - if (!next_freq)
    - return;
    -
    - policy->cur = next_freq;
    -
    - if (trace_cpu_frequency_enabled()) {
    - for_each_cpu(cpu, policy->cpus)
    - trace_cpu_frequency(next_freq, cpu);
    - }
    + cpufreq_driver_fast_switch(policy, next_freq);
    }

    static void sugov_deferred_update(struct sugov_policy *sg_policy, u64 time,
